THE ACCIDENT OCCURRED AT THE START OF THE SHIFT WHEN AN EMPLOYEE WAS HOISTED IN A CAGE BY A HYDRAULIC CRANE TO CHANGE A YARD LIGHT ATOP A 30 FT. POLE. AS THE CAGE WAS HOISTED, THE HOOK BLO CK WAS BROUGHT VERY CLOSE TO THE SHEAVE ON THE END OF THE BOOM. IN AN EFFORT TO BETTER POSITION THE CAGE, THE BOOM WAS EXTENDED WITHOUT ALLOWING ANY SLACK IN THE CABLE CAUSING THE HOOK BLOCK
